RALEIGH, N.C. -- Police are attempting to locate Brenda Gray Price, 46, who has been reported missing.
Price, who is from Western North Carolina, was in Raleigh on the night of Jan. 20. She parted company with family members, saying she was going to a night club. Her family has not been in contact with her since that time.
While no foul play is known to be involved in Price’s disappearance, the department is attempting to locate her to help ensure her well-being.
Price is a white female with a light complexion who stands about 5 feet 6 inches tall and weighs about 145 pounds. She has shoulder-length medium brown hair with gold highlights. When last seen she was dressed in all black clothing, including a black jacket.
Anyone who knows Price’s whereabouts or believes they have seen her since Jan. 20 is asked to call the Raleigh Police Department’s Detective Division at (919) 890-3555.
